Cruises to Port Said

Founded in 1859 for men working on the Suez Canal, Port Said retains much of its Colonial charm to this day. Something also to keep in mind - the many tempting shops on Sharia Palestine become even more enticing when you consider that Port Said offers duty-free bargains.

Port Said, Egypt Highlights

  • Memphis
    Egypt’s first capital took royalty very seriously, where artifacts from many of Egypt’s great rulers still have great power. See the fallen statue of Ramses II and the Alabaster Sphinx of King Amenhopis the 2nd.
  • Sakkara
    Explore the famous Step Pyramid built in 2650 B.C. Continue on to Egypt’s oldest cemetery. Then get an inside look at one of the Mastabas (funerary chambers) built nearby, such as Ptah-Hotep or Merecura.
  • Great Pyramids of Giza
    Enjoy panoramic views from the Western Plateau. Continue down the valley to visit the guardian of this mortuary complex, the mighty Sphinx.
